Close to the Bay View Association

Location

Terrace Inn is situated within the historic Bay View Association, just one mile from downtown Petoskey. Guests can stroll to nearby attractions, including picturesque beaches and historic lighthouses. Bay View Beach and numerous hiking paths await exploration just a short walk away.

Accommodations

The hotel offers 40 guest rooms, including various configurations such as queen rooms, king suites, and family suites. King Whirlpool Suites feature jetted tubs and electric fireplaces, while the Garden Apartment provides a pet-friendly option with a full kitchen. Twin rooms accommodate singles or friends seeking shared space.

Dining Experience

Josephine's Restaurant serves a seasonal menu focused on Great Lakes cuisine, including fresh sandwiches and local craft beers. Guests enjoy a complimentary continental breakfast featuring pastries, yogurt, and quiche. This dining venue honors the tradition of hospitality from the inn's founding in 1911.

Event Hosting

The Terrace Inn provides an enchanting setting for intimate weddings and special events with historic architecture and attentive service. Both indoor and outdoor spaces can cater to a range of ceremonies and receptions. Each event is marked by the hotel's detailed approach to hospitality.

Recreational Activities

Visitors to the hotel can explore nearby attractions such as the Crooked Tree Arts Center, which offers art galleries and events. Petoskey Winery & Vineyards provides serene views and tastings of local wines. Guests can also enjoy outdoor activities like hiking in Petoskey State Park and sailing on Lake Michigan.

Dining Onsite

At the Terrace Inn and 1911 Restaurant, guests are welcomed into a dining experience infused with local charm and flavors. From romantic dinners to the nostalgic tea room, every meal showcases a blend of American and international cuisines, perfect for travelers seeking both authenticity and indulgence.
